Founded in 1885 by Allan Octavian Hume, Dadabhai Naoroji, Dinshaw Wacha,Womesh Chandra Bonnerjee, Surendranath Banerjee, Monomohun Ghose, Mahadev Govind Ranade[6] and William Wedderburn,
The Indian National Congress was formed in India by a group of middle-class Indians.

The name "Indian National Congress" was given by Allan Octavian Hume, a British civil servant and ornithologist, who played a key role in the founding of the party in 1885.
